What is meant by Drawers Cellular in military language referring to underpants?

In military language, "drawers cellular" refers to a type of underpants or underwear that is typically made from a lightweight, breathable fabric with a cellular or mesh-like structure. This design is intended to provide comfort and ventilation, especially in hot and humid environments. The term emphasizes practicality and functionality, aligning with military standards for gear and clothing.

What is a triple dresser?

A triple dresser is a type of furniture typically found in bedrooms, featuring three separate sections or drawers for storage. It often includes a combination of wide drawers and sometimes a mirror attached to the top. This versatile piece is designed to provide ample space for organizing clothing, accessories, and personal items while also serving as a decorative element in the room. The triple dresser's design can vary in style, materials, and finishes to suit different decor aesthetics.

How do you make drawers open easier?

To make drawers open easier, ensure they are clean and free of debris by regularly vacuuming or wiping out the tracks. Applying a lubricant, such as silicone spray or paraffin wax, to the sliding mechanisms can also help reduce friction. Additionally, check for any misalignments and adjust or repair hinges or slides as needed to ensure smooth operation. Finally, consider using drawer pulls or handles that provide a better grip for easier opening.

How does a drawer slide work to facilitate smooth and easy movement of drawers in furniture?

A drawer slide is a mechanism that allows drawers to move in and out of furniture smoothly. It typically consists of two sets of metal tracks, one attached to the drawer and the other to the furniture frame. When the drawer is pulled or pushed, the tracks slide against each other, reducing friction and enabling the drawer to move easily. This design helps to support the weight of the drawer and ensures it opens and closes smoothly.

How can I make drawer faces?

To make drawer faces, measure the dimensions of the drawers and cut a piece of wood to fit those measurements. Sand the wood to smooth out any rough edges and then attach the drawer face to the front of the drawer using screws or adhesive. Finally, finish the drawer face with paint or stain to match the rest of the furniture.
